Kettle Creek is on the western edge of Waycross on the way to Baptist Village (there are signs to Baptist Village). I think it's on highway US 82 or 84. Shiloh Cemetary is about 1 mile east of the Pierce County Courthouse, off of the highway to Patterson. Further down the same highway, you will see a sign to High Bluff Cemetary. Emmaus Cemetery, between St Goerige and Folkston, Georgia, in Charlton County, also has some Sweats. -----Original Message----- From: l m [mailto:laurae_1998@yahoo.com] Sent: Wednesday, April 24, 2002 9:18 PM To: SWEAT-L@rootsweb.com Subject: Re: [SWEAT] Cemeteries in Blackshear or Ware County Georgia Jeeze Cynthia. Wish I could get around as fast as you do! What's your home base? In Waycross, there are Sweats in the Kettle Creek Cemetery. It's a big one sort of in town. Don't have directions but you can ask anybody once you get there. There are also some very old Sweat headstones in the Beulah Baptist Church cemetery at the forks of the "herricane" creeks - out toward Alma. James Quarterman, Four Acre, and quite a few more Sweats are buried there. It's a really neat place. I think you might find directions in a Google search. You can find Sweats in "the Kirkland" cemetery but I'm not sure where that is in Pierce County. Hope this helps some. Pam, Since you did not find your grandmother on the Dawes Rolls may I suggest that maybe your grandmother was Catawba. At one time the Catawba Indians lived between the Cherokee and the Europeans. Later most folk who have Indian ancestory and are from S C will name Cherokee as the tribe. I donot know why but everyone seens to forget about about the Catawba. You may want to check out the Catawbas, this may be where you will find her. Patsy

HI ALL SWEAT RESEARCHERS, Having noticed some of the questions I thought I give what I do know of the Sweats. I am descended of the ALLEN SWEAT/SWETT-NANCY EVANS line of McNairy Tenn which traces back to William Sweat & Sarah (Turner or Kilbourun) according to what some say. Mine goes back to an early Robert Sweat. Many of the sweats may be connected the the SWEET/SWEETE/SWETT/SWEAT of DEVONSHIRE in SW ENGLAND. Ther is even a TRAYNE/TRAINE MANOR HOUSE which was of the SWEET family. You can enjoy many hours looking online at the GENUKI - ENGLAND- DEVONSHORE COUNTY RECORDS. OR thru GENFORUM -DEVONSHIRE-. *The Sweat are listed among Melungeon families as there was apparently much mixed-racial heritage among the Sweat. *They are also on Paul Heinigg's list of Free Persons of Color. I found some of my line mentioned there. *My Allen sweat had lived as a child on the Scott Plantation on or near the Roanoke River. ***NOTE: If any has any info on this Plantation, please let me know! *In early Virginia Colonial records (online) I found articles noting the Sweats among families interracially mixed with Indian Tribes of that early area. *Col Robert Sweat of Tenn wrote a small book on the Allen Sweat line. *There is another Book by "WISE" on the SWEATS OF THE SOUTH. (I think this is correct) **If anyone can connect with my Sarah or William, I love to know. I have not been able to get Col. Sweat's book yeat as they had sold out.
